Plantar fasciitis is one of the most common causes of heel pain and may lead to pain, decreased foot function, impaired balance, and reduced quality of life. Extracorporeal shock wave therapy and exercise therapy are commonly used conservative treatment approaches. This randomized controlled study aims to investigate the additional effects of neural gliding exercises when combined with extracorporeal shock wave therapy and standard exercise treatment in individuals with plantar fasciitis.
This randomized controlled trial was conducted to investigate the effects of neural gliding exercises added to extracorporeal shock wave therapy and standard exercise treatment in individuals with plantar fasciitis. A total of 56 participants diagnosed with plantar fasciitis were included in the study and randomly assigned into two groups.
The first group received extracorporeal shock wave therapy combined with a standard exercise program. The second group received extracorporeal shock wave therapy, the same standard exercise program, and additional neural gliding exercises.
Extracorporeal shock wave therapy was applied once weekly for five weeks, with 2000 impulses per session. Participants were instructed to perform their home exercise program twice daily for five weeks.
Outcome measures included pain intensity, foot function, muscle flexibility, balance performance, walking-related functional performance, muscle strength, heel raise performance, and physical activity level. Assessments were performed before and after the intervention period.
The aim of this study was to determine whether adding neural gliding exercises to conventional treatment provides additional clinical benefit in individuals with plantar fasciitis.
